TESLA MODEL 3 STANDARD RANGE +
The Tesla Model 3 Standard Range+ is an all-electric vehicle available in the UK, with model years from 2019 to 2022. Among the 275 units in our database, it offers a practical choice for those seeking an efficient and modern electric car. The model maintains an average MOT pass rate of 84.0%, reflecting its reliability and performance. Designed for urban and suburban driving, the Model 3 Standard Range+ combines advanced technology with a streamlined design, making it a popular option within the electric vehicle market.

Common MOT Issues
- Nearside Rear Tyre Tread Depth Below Requirements Of 1.6mm (5.2.3 (E))
- Offside Rear Tyre Tread Depth Below Requirements Of 1.6mm (5.2.3 (E))
- Offside Front Tyre Tread Depth Below Requirements Of 1.6mm (5.2.3 (E))
- Nearside Front Tyre Tread Depth Below Requirements Of 1.6mm (5.2.3 (E))
- Offside Rear Tyre Has A Cut In Excess Of The Requirements Deep Enough To Reach The Ply Or Cords (5.2.3 (D) (I))
